Fans purchasing tickets to see the “battle of unbeatens” on Sunday between the 2-0 Chargers and the 2-0 Atlanta Falcons will also have the opportunity to purchase tickets to the hottest-selling game on the Chargers’ schedule.
After this weekend, the team’s next home game is the nationally-televised Monday Night Football contest against the 2012 AFC West champion Denver Broncos. The game marks the first visit to Qualcomm Stadium by future Hall of Fame quarterback Peyton Manning as a member of the Broncos.

With more than 11,000 tickets still available for Sunday’s game, fans are sure to find a wide range of ticket locations and prices. And being at the game is expected to be the only way to see the game in Southern California. All general admission tickets need to be sold by 1:05 pm PT Thursday for the game to be shown live in Southern California.
Nearly 2,000 Club Seats – some of the best seats in the stadium – also are available to Sunday’s game. Club Seats may be purchased to the Chargers-Broncos battle without the matching purchase of Chargers-Falcons tickets.
